BE/BTECH Abroad: Visa Application Timeline
Once you get an acceptance letter from a university, the next step is a visa.
When to Apply: Most countries let you apply for a student visa up to 90 days (3 months) before your course starts. Some even allow up to 6 months. It's best to apply as soon as you have your acceptance letter and all required documents ready.
Processing Time: The time it takes to get your visa is between 15 days to 3 months, depending on the country.
Scholarship Deadline for 2025
Scholarships can help a lot with the cost of studying BE/BTECH abroad. But remember, scholarship deadlines are often earlier than university application deadlines.
General Deadlines: Many scholarships for the 2025-2026 academic year had deadlines in late 2024 or early 2025. For Fall intake scholarships, deadlines often range from October to March of the previous academic year.
For Spring intake scholarships, deadlines are usually from June to September of the previous year. However, always check the specific scholarship deadline and requirements before applying

BE/BTECH Abroad Fees
Understanding the cost of studying abroad is crucial. It includes tuition fees and living costs.
Tuition Fees
BE/BTECH Abroad tuition fees differ widely. The table below represents the top countries along with average annual fees.
Country | Course Duration | Top Universities | Average Tuition (Per Year) |
USA | 4 years | MIT, Stanford, UC Berkeley | $35,000–$60,000 |
UK | 3–4 years | Cambridge, Imperial, Oxford | $25,000–$48,000 |
Canada | 4 years | U of T, UBC, McGill | $18,000–$33,000 |
Australia | 4 years | Melbourne, UNSW, Monash | $20,000–$35,000 |
Germany | 3.5–4 years | TU Munich, RWTH Aachen | $3,000–$8,000 |
BE/BTech Abroad: Living Costs
Living costs cover accommodation, food, transport, personal expenses, and health insurance. These depend on the city and your lifestyle. The table below represents the average annual cost of living in the top countries.
Country | Annual Living Costs (Approximately) |
Germany | ₹8,00,000 - ₹10,00,000 |
Canada | ₹6,50,000 - ₹12,00,000 |
Australia | ₹11,00,000 - ₹16,00,000 |
UK | ₹9,50,000 - ₹14,50,000 |
USA | ₹8,00,000 - ₹16,00,000 |

BE/BTECH Abroad Cutoff Scores
Each university has different cut-off criteria based on various factors. The table below represents the average cut-off for top top-demanding exam required for BE/BTECH Abroad.
English Proficiency Test Cutoffs
These are the most common English language tests. The table represents the cut-off criteria for this exam.
Test | Minimum Score (General) | Score for Top Universities |
IELTS | 6.0 - 6.5 overall | 7.0 - 7.5 overall |
TOEFL iBT | 80 - 90 overall | 100 - 110 overall |
PTE Academic | 50 - 65 overall | 65 - 75 overall |
Duolingo English Test | 105 - 120 overall | 125 - 135 overall |
SAT/ACT Score Cutoffs
For undergraduate engineering programs, especially in the USA, SAT or ACT scores are required.
Test | Good Score Range | Average score required for top Universities |
SAT | 1200 - 1400 | 1450 - 1600 |
ACT | 25 - 30 | 30 - 36 |

BE/BTECH Abroad Salary Package
Understanding potential earnings after graduating is important. A BE/BTech degree from abroad can lead to competitive salaries, often higher than in India, especially for starting roles. Salaries vary by country, field, university, and your skills.
Average Salary for Indian Students
Indian students graduating with a BE/BTech abroad generally have higher salary expectations than if they studied in India
Country | Avg Starting Salary |
USA | $60,000–$90,000 |
Canada | $50,000–$75,000 |
Australia | $55,000–$80,000 |
Germany | $45,000–$65,000 |
UK | $32,000–$48,000 |
